在企业网络和数据中心运维中,交换机接口黄灯不闪烁是一个常见的现象,但其背后可能隐藏着多种原因。对于网络工程师或IT管理员而言,及时识别并处理该问题至关重要,以避免潜在的网络性能下降或通信中断。本文将从原理、常见原因、诊断方法及解决方案四个维度展开,系统性地剖析交换机接口黄灯不闪烁的问题,并提供专业结构化数据支持。

首先需要明确的是,交换机接口指示灯的颜色与状态对应不同的链路状态和数据传输情况。通常情况下:
因此,“黄灯不闪烁”往往提示接口没有数据流量或者存在某种异常状态,需进一步排查。
以下是根据行业经验整理的典型原因分析表:
| 原因分类 | 具体表现 | 可能触发场景 | 建议排查步骤 |
|---|---|---|---|
| 物理层故障 | 接口完全无信号或链路不通 | 网线损坏、水晶头松动、端口硬件故障 | 更换网线或测试线缆;重启接口或交换机;使用万用表检测端口电压 |
| 链路协商失败 | 接口被禁用或进入“down”状态 | 双工模式不匹配、速率不一致、MDI/MDIX冲突 | 检查接口配置(如speed/duplex);强制设置为自动协商或手动配置;更换线缆类型(直连或交叉) |
| 端口被关闭或限速 | 接口虽通电但无流量 | 管理员手动关闭端口、ACL限制、QoS策略影响 | 登录交换机CLI查看端口状态;检查ACL规则;确认是否有QoS限速策略生效 |
| 设备未正确连接 | 接口显示“connected”,但无数据传输 | 对端设备未上线、MAC地址学习失败、VLAN隔离 | 确认对端设备是否开机联网;检查VLAN配置是否匹配;ping测试验证连通性 |
| 软件或固件Bug | 接口状态异常但无明显硬件问题 | 特定型号交换机固件缺陷、驱动兼容性问题 | 升级交换机固件至最新版本;复位接口或整个设备;联系厂商技术支持 |
除了上述表格列出的原因外,还有几个容易被忽视的扩展因素:
第一,部分高端交换机支持智能诊断功能,当接口出现异常时会自动记录事件日志。建议定期查看交换机的 system log 或 port status log,这些日志能帮助快速定位问题根源。
第二,在多层交换环境中,如果接口属于聚合组(LAG),即使单个成员端口黄灯不闪烁,也可能是因为负载均衡机制导致流量暂时未经过该端口。此时应检查聚合组配置和成员端口状态。
第三,某些交换机默认启用“节能模式”或“低功耗接口”功能,这会导致接口在无流量时降低活动频率,表现为指示灯不闪烁。此类情况可通过命令行关闭节能功能来验证。
第四,如果交换机运行于虚拟化环境(如VMware或Hyper-V),有时虚拟交换机端口因资源分配不足或虚拟网卡驱动异常而无法正常发送或接收数据包,从而造成指示灯状态异常。建议检查虚拟机网络适配器配置及主机网络桥接设置。
第五,值得注意的是,部分工业级或边缘计算设备使用的交换机可能采用非标准LED指示灯协议。例如,有些设备采用“黄灯常亮”表示“待机”或“预警”,而非“错误”。这种情况下,必须参考设备手册确认指示灯语义。
最后,推荐一套标准化的诊断流程:
show interface status 或 show port summary 查看详细状态。总结来说,交换机接口黄灯不闪烁并非一定是严重故障,但绝不应忽视。它可能是物理层、数据链路层或应用层问题的表现形式。通过系统化的诊断思路和专业的结构化数据支持,可以高效定位问题根源并采取针对性措施。
对于网络管理员而言,建立日常巡检机制、维护完整的设备文档、以及熟悉各类交换机型号的操作手册,是预防此类问题的关键。同时,建议在关键网络节点部署带冗余设计的监控系统,以便在接口异常时第一时间发出告警。
随着网络架构日益复杂,接口状态的变化可能涉及多个层面的交互。因此,掌握核心概念、善用工具和遵循标准化流程,将是每一位网络工程师必备的职业素养。